Job Details

We are looking to appoint a proactive and enthusiastic individual to manage the day to day running of the school library and maintain the Library Management System. To promote the facility and its resources within the library itself and across the wider school to engage students, teachers and parents in reading and literacy. To work with groups of students to improve literacy skills. Must have good communication and ICT skills and enjoy working with and ability to build a good rapport with teenagers. Previous experience of working in a school preferred but not essential.
